It started with one pair of socks

In March 2026 my wife was getting ready for her very first Pilates class, and she needed a pair of grip socks. She picked a pretty pair online. It was only in class that she realised they barely gripped at all: on the reformer her feet slid on the carriage and skated across the footbar, and she spent the whole hour thinking about her feet instead of her breathing, bracing so she would not slip and hurt herself.

For her second class she switched to a serious pair: five separate toes, properly non-slip. The grip was finally there. But every toe was squeezed into its own tight little sleeve, and she came home with red marks across all five. They were not remotely cute, either.

Two out of three was not good enough

The pretty pairs do not grip. The grippy pairs hurt. That is more or less the state of Pilates socks today, and it is a strange thing to put up with in something you wear on your feet twice a week.

So we decided to make our own: genuinely cute, genuinely non-slip, and kind to your toes. Not two out of three. All three.
